Butter rebounds among grocery shoppers as margarine mellows
Butter has overtaken margarine as the spread of choice among Australian grocery shoppers, data from Roy Morgan Research shows. More than half of Grocery Buyers 14+ (51%) bought butter in an average four-week period last year (up 6% points since 2010) while less than half (49%) bought Margarine (down 9% points).
